Was the convoy system successful? Why or why not?
Blizzard [7]
The convoy system is the system of employing naval protection for merchants or troops. That means that the enemy who  would want to damage the other side by cutting off their supplies would have to face more resistance.
This system was especially successful in the First World War, and it was said to contribute greatly to winning, as it was the German strategy to cut their enemies off from possible suplies (such as from the US).
